0:48.1 | Today's expression is, oh, no, I'm broke, I'm broke. |
0:55.6 | Oh, it's true, I'm broke, I am broke. B-R-O-K-E. |
0:57.0 | What does this mean? |
0:59.8 | It means, I have no money. |
1:01.5 | No dinero. |
1:03.6 | No pesos. |
1:05.6 | No lira. |
1:07.4 | No francs. |
1:09.1 | No pounds. |
1:18.7 | No... Ria's. no one, no yen. I don't know, no money. It means you have no money. |
1:27.3 | It's terrible. Yeah, it's true. You know, it's funny. Many movie stars and sports stars. |
1:31.6 | They make millions of dollars, but they always complain that they're broke. |
1:36.1 | I wish I were broke like a movie star. |
1:44.0 | So, to mean, when you say you're broke, does it mean you're homeless? |
1:45.7 | No. |
1:57.9 | It might mean you're homeless, but usually what it means is you don't have the freedom to buy whatever you want. |
